厂商资讯

仿discord中,如何实现游戏内聊天室?

发布时间2025-04-28 07:20

在当今的社交软件时代,Discord以其强大的功能和高度的可定制性而闻名。然而,许多玩家仍然渴望能够在游戏内拥有一个专属的聊天室来与朋友交流、分享信息以及进行实时协作。为此,我们可以借鉴Discord的设计思路,开发一套适用于游戏的聊天系统。

首先,我们需要设计一个直观且易于使用的界面,让玩家能够轻松地加入或创建聊天室。这可以通过创建一个专门的“创建聊天室”按钮来实现,该按钮位于游戏主菜单中,并允许玩家输入聊天室的名称、选择聊天室类型(如公开、私聊等)以及设置权限(如是否允许所有人加入)。

接下来,为了确保聊天室的活跃性和互动性,我们可以引入一些基本的聊天功能,如发送文本消息、图片、文件以及使用表情符号等。这些功能可以集成到聊天窗口中,使得玩家可以随时随地与聊天室成员进行互动。

此外,我们还可以引入一些高级功能,如语音通话、视频通话、文件共享以及多人游戏模式等。这些功能将进一步增强游戏的社交性,使玩家能够更紧密地与其他玩家合作或竞争。

为了提高聊天室的稳定性和安全性,我们需要采用高效的服务器架构和数据加密技术。这意味着我们需要为聊天室分配独立的服务器资源,并确保所有传输的数据都经过加密处理,以防止数据泄露或篡改。

最后,为了提高用户体验,我们还需要考虑一些辅助功能,如自动回复、禁言/踢人机制、消息排序等。这些功能可以帮助玩家更高效地管理聊天室,同时避免因混乱而导致的沟通问题。

总结而言,通过借鉴Discord的设计思路,我们可以开发出一套适用于游戏的聊天系统。这套系统不仅能够满足玩家在游戏内进行即时通讯的需求,还能够提供丰富的社交功能和稳定的服务保障。随着技术的不断进步和用户需求的变化,我们将继续优化和完善我们的聊天系统,为玩家带来更加优质的游戏体验。

猜你喜欢:直播聊天室